Industrials · Conglomerates
GSH Corporation Limited, an investment holding company, engages in the development and sale of properties in Malaysia and China. The company operates through three segments: Hospitality, Property, and Others. It leases and sells properties; and operates resorts, hotels, and golf and marina clubs. The company is also involved in retailing of clothing, souvenirs, and convenience items; and providing upmarket train and facilities management services. In addition, it engages in frozen food trading business; and sale of fuel and other related bunkering services, as well as property development and hotel operation. The company was formerly known as JEL Corporation (Holdings) Ltd. and changed its name to GSH Corporation Limited in May 2012. GSH Corporation Limited was incorporated in 2001 and is based in Singapore.
